Swollen glands

Swollen glands feel like tender, painful lumps. You can get them on each side of your neck, under your chin, in your armpits and around your groin.

You can help ease swollen glands by resting, drinking plenty of fluids and taking painkillers. Your glands should go down within 1 to 2 weeks.

Your glands can become swollen if you have a common illness like a cold, tonsillitis, or an ear or throat infection.

Swollen glands are usually a sign the body is fighting an infection. If they're caused by an infection, they usually get better within 1 or 2 weeks.
